This is a bulk RNA-seq dataset from the firefly Photinus pyralis (Illumina HiSeq 2500, 100 bp reads), and it earns a solid grade-A verdict that you can trust at face value: the evidence strength is 1, meaning every contributing metric was directly measured rather than extrapolated, so the reading is definitive, not provisional. The grade is driven upward by excellent sequence quality — 93.7% of bases at Q30 and a mean base quality of 36.4 both scored a perfect 100 — which means base calls are reliable and variant or expression estimates won't be limited by sequencing error. The single largest drag is a duplication rate of 42.96% (scored 71), which pulls the most weight; for RNA-seq this is partly expected from highly expressed transcripts rather than pure PCR artifact, but it does reduce effective library complexity, so for quantitative reuse you should deduplicate cautiously and check whether low-abundance transcripts are well represented. Adapter content (3.79%) is a minor secondary deduction and is trivially handled by standard trimming, leaving this a strong, reusable dataset.
